The Magic Behind of Image Compression
AVIF with WebP – Minuscule Files, Uncompromising Visual Quality
When I checked the network tab, the file sizes brought a grin. Donbet provides game thumbnails as WebP or AVIF images, compressing far more aggressively than JPEGs without losing clarity. A typical slot cover comes in at just 15 to 30 kilobytes—incredibly compact for a thumbnail showing a game logo, vibrant character art, and fine background details. I magnified and found only crisp edges, no compression artifacts. By dropping legacy formats, the casino delivers a featherlight payload, so the first paint appears while competitors are still dealing with slow HTTP requests.
Dynamic Quality Preserving Logo Clarity
I tried something devious: I changed my browser from a narrow mobile viewport to an ultrawide monitor. The thumbnails never lost shape or served a single oversized file. Donbet utilizes responsive image techniques—srcset and sizes—so my phone loads a tiny 150-pixel variant while my desktop receives a slightly larger optimized version. The CDN produces these resized variants, keeping the game title and brand glow razor-sharp at every dimension. This eliminates the blurry upscaling I see on platforms that scale a single 800-pixel JPEG with CSS, a shortcut that uses unnecessary bandwidth and kills visual trust.

Frontend Cache Magic Following a Hard Reset
I cleared my browser cache fully, still Donbet’s thumbnails showed up right away. A service worker catches image requests and caches popular slot covers in a dedicated cache bucket. Following a hard reload, the worker serves assets from its store, trimming crucial milliseconds. I checked the application tab and discovered a tidy list of WebP files keyed by game ID, each with a version tag. When a thumbnail updates, the worker replaces it silently in the background, so I avoid a stale image. This offline-first trick turns repeat visits into an nearly local experience.
GPU-Accelerated Rendering, Complete Elimination of Jank
The thumbnail grid felt ultra-smooth even during crazy window resizes. I peeked at the CSS and observed GPU-friendly properties like transform: translateZ(0) on each game card container, moving rendering to the GPU layer and avoiding costly repaints. Hover scaling animations run entirely on the compositor thread, leaving the main thread free for input. I also observed that will-change was applied only when needed, avoiding memory waste. The result is a lobby that never stutters, no matter how quickly I flip through categories. That smoothness is as essential as raw load speed.

Lazy Loading That Fires Just Before You View It
I opened the network waterfall and observed thumbnail requests trigger exactly as each row reached the bottom edge of my screen, not a moment earlier. Donbet used a lazy loading strategy with a wide root margin so the images start downloading while still 200 pixels below the viewport. When I navigated at full speed through 15 provider categories, not a single placeholder remained; every card loaded painted and ready. This technique saves kilobytes on initial page load, alleviates server pressure, and keeps the lobby feel telepathically responsive. The lazy loading also bypasses images in collapsed filters, which means changing between providers doesn’t cause a wasteful download storm.
Minimal DOM That Keeps Memory Low
Checking the DOM surprised me: only about 50 thumbnail nodes existed at any time, despite over a thousand games. Donbet leans on virtual scrolling, adding and eliminating elements as I move, so the browser never grapples with thousands of image decodes. Reflows stay quick because the grid has a fixed, predictable height. I stress-tested by bombarding search queries, and the filtered list reconstructed instantly without a flicker.
